The Shape of UK Online Bingo in 2026
The UK online bingo market has settled into a comfortable rhythm. The days of chaotic, flash-heavy rooms have given way to polished platforms where the software does the heavy lifting and the chat room does the socialising. Most operators now run the classic trio of formats: 75-ball, 80-ball, and 90-ball games, each with a different pace and prize structure. If you are new to the scene, the distinction matters more than you might think.
Ninety-ball bingo is the traditional British format. Each ticket has three rows and nine columns, with five numbers per row, and you are playing for a line, two lines, and finally a full house. The pace is deliberate, and the prizes are spread across three stages, which means you are rarely out of contention early. Eighty-ball bingo is a faster, four-by-four grid game with four ways to win per game, popular among players who want quicker results. Seventy-five-ball is the American import, a five-by-five grid with patterns that change from game to game; it demands more attention but rewards it with more frequent wins.
Ticket prices vary widely. Budget rooms run entry from around 1p to 10p per ticket, while premium rooms and special events can ask £1 or more. The prize pools scale accordingly. A 1p room might offer a £20 jackpot, whereas a £1 ticket in a busy evening session can chase a five-figure pot. The key is to match your ticket price to the room’s traffic; a quiet room with cheap tickets will rarely build a substantial prize pool, whereas a packed premium room at 8pm can turn a modest stake into a memorable win.

How Welcome Offers Work in Bingo, Not Just Casino
Bingo welcome offers look familiar at first glance, but they behave differently from their casino cousins. The most common structure is a deposit match paired with free tickets, rather than free spins. A typical offer might double your first deposit up to £50 and add a handful of free tickets to specific scheduled games. The free tickets are the real draw, because they let you experience the community without financial commitment.
The catch, as ever, is in the terms. Free tickets usually come with a wagering requirement attached to any winnings they generate. A common structure is 35x, meaning if your free tickets win you £10, you must wager £350 before withdrawing. That is a manageable hurdle in bingo, where every ticket purchase counts toward the requirement, but it is worth tracking. Newbie rooms deserve special mention. Many operators, including Betfred casino and Sky Bet casino, run dedicated rooms for new players where the competition is lighter and the chat is friendlier. These rooms often have smaller prize pools, but they are ideal for learning the rhythm of a game without feeling rushed. Some operators also offer a “first game free” ticket, which is exactly what it sounds like: a single free entry to a low-stakes game to test the waters.
One structural detail to watch is the difference between deposit-linked free tickets and standalone offers. Deposit-linked tickets require you to fund your account first, and the free tickets arrive as a separate balance. Standalone offers, rarer but more generous, give you tickets without any deposit at all. Both are legitimate, but the standalone version is the better deal if you can find it.
Community Features That Change the Value Equation
Bingo is the only gambling product where the chat room is arguably as important as the game itself. The best rooms in 2026 employ professional moderators who keep the conversation flowing, run chat games, and make sure nobody feels left out. These moderators are not just referees; they are part of the entertainment, and their quality varies noticeably between operators.
Chat games are the hidden value layer. Between games, or even during the slow stretches of a 90-ball session, moderators run quizzes, countdown games, and “first to type” challenges. The prizes are usually small, often free tickets to the next game or a few pounds in bonus credit, but they add up over an evening. A player who engages with chat games can effectively double their playtime on the same budget.
Side games are another differentiator. Many bingo rooms offer instant-win scratch cards and mini slots in the margins, designed to fill the gaps between bingo games. These are strictly optional and come with their own wagering conditions, but they can be a fun way to pass the time. Just remember that side games do not always count toward bingo wagering requirements, so check the small print before you treat them as a shortcut.
The social dimension also affects your chances. In a busy room, more tickets in play means bigger prize pools, but it also means more competition. A quiet afternoon room with a £200 prize pool and twenty players is often a better bet than an evening room with a £2,000 pool and two hundred players. The expected value is similar, but the evening session is more volatile. For players who prefer consistency, the mid-afternoon sweet spot is worth exploring.
Budgeting, Ticket Strategy, and Prize Types
The players who enjoy online bingo most are the ones who treat it as entertainment with a fixed budget, not as a path to riches. A sensible session budget for a casual evening is between £10 and £20. Within that, ticket strategy matters. Buying one ticket per game in a cheap room spreads your risk but rarely produces a meaningful win. Buying ten tickets in a single premium game concentrates your exposure but gives you a real shot at the full house.
Most experienced players recommend a middle path: three to five tickets per game, chosen to cover different number patterns, and a firm rule about how many games you will play in a session. The prize types matter too. Lines are the most common wins, offering small returns that keep the session alive. Full houses are rarer and pay the bulk of the prize pool. Progressive jackpots, where a portion of every ticket feeds a growing pot, are the lottery-style dream, but they are also the hardest to win. Treat them as a bonus, never as a plan.

Common Queries Answered
Can I buy more than one ticket for the same game in a single room?
Yes, most rooms allow you to purchase multiple tickets for the same game, and many players do exactly that to cover more number combinations. Some operators cap the number of tickets per player per game to keep prize pools fair, typically between 10 and 50, so check the room’s rules before you load up.
Is it possible to withdraw winnings from free bingo tickets as real cash?
Yes, but only after you meet the wagering requirement attached to those winnings. A common condition is 35x, meaning a £5 win requires £175 in additional play before withdrawal. Once the requirement is met, the winnings transfer to your withdrawable balance without any further conditions.
What happens if my internet drops mid-game after I have bought tickets?
The game continues without you, and your tickets are not refunded, because the draw has already started. If the connection fails before the game begins, most operators will refund your tickets automatically. To be safe, always play on a stable connection and consider buying tickets for games you can commit to watching.
Do chat games and moderator activities actually pay real prizes?
Yes, chat games offer small but genuine prizes, usually free tickets or a few pounds in bonus credit. These prizes are subject to the same wagering terms as any other bonus, but they are a legitimate way to stretch your playtime without spending more. Engaging with the chat also makes the evening more enjoyable, which is half the point.
Should I play during peak evening hours or quieter afternoon sessions?
It depends on your preference. Evening sessions have bigger prize pools but more competition, while afternoon rooms offer smaller pots with fewer players, which can mean a better chance of winning per ticket. If you value consistency, the afternoon is the smarter play; if you dream of a large jackpot, the evening is where those pools grow.
